Handicappers' nap

Landing Night (4.30 Catterick)

Bit to prove on this year's turf form, but returns to Catterick for the first time this term and boasts course-and-distance form figures of 1112235. Has plenty in his favour now down in grade off a career-low mark.

Newmarket nap

Spreadsheet (6.05 Yarmouth)

Roger Varian's flashy colt had nothing to race with on his side of the track when just touched off at Newcastle first time out and is fancied to go one better.

Eyecatcher

Lord Of The Alps (6.25 Wolverhampton)

Did plenty wrong on his debut outing but still showed up well until the closing stages (bit reportedly slipped). He should come on a fair bit for that experience and he's the type to win races for this yard.

Irish Angle

In The Present (6.45 Fairyhouse)

Placed on three of her four attempts, most recently when beaten a head over this trip at Naas last month, the Jessica Harrington-trained filly has the credentials to land this juvenile maiden under Shane Foley.

Spotlight nap

The Defiant (4.30 Catterick)

Progressive three-year-old who has already won three 5f handicaps this year. He ran a big race from the front when second over course and distance (good to firm) 16 days ago and commands respect.

Must-have stat of the day

Since August 2017, Dermot Weld's runners in Killarney maidens have recorded form figures of 12111151 (75 per cent, +£13.65). He looks to have a fine chance of adding another win to that total with Time Tunnel in the 6.30.
